Position Summary

This position will support the NBA's Team & Labor Finance Department. This role's primary job responsibility is to assist with ticket and financial reporting procedures. An ideal candidate is a current accounting, finance, or sports management upperclassman or graduate student.

This role is a 10-month assignment with a time requirement of approximately 35-40 hours per week.

Major Responsibilities

  • Assist with gate and season ticket reporting processes for the NBA, WNBA, and NBA G League.
  • Review ticket reports ensuring accuracy, completeness, and adherence to League-required reporting standards.
  • Act as the primary League Office point of contact for teams during the gate receipts reporting review process.
  • Coordinate with IT and Team Marketing & Business Operations (TMBO) on building and reviewing various League gate and season ticket reports.
  • Collaborate on cross-departmental projects incorporating information from the League Finance group.
  • Create presentations and assist with logistical planning as needed.
  • Manage ongoing communications with teams related to various financial matters.
  • Perform ad-hoc analysis as required.

About the NBA
The National Basketball Association (NBA) is a global sports and media organization with the mission to inspire and connect people everywhere through the power of basketball.  Built around five professional sports leagues:  the NBA, WNBA, NBA G League, NBA 2K League, and Basketball Africa League, the NBA has established a major international presence with games and programming available in 215 countries and territories in more than 50 languages, and merchandise for sale in more than 200 countries and territories on all seven continents.  NBA rosters at the start of the 2021-22 season featured a record 121 international players from 40 countries.  NBA Digital’s assets include NBA TV, NBA.com, the NBA App, and NBA League Pass.  The NBA has created one of the largest social media communities in the world, with 2.1 billion likes and followers globally across all league, team, and player platforms.  Through NBA Cares, the league addresses important social issues by working with internationally recognized youth-serving organizations that support education, youth and family development, and health-related causes.
